How much a student actually pays usually depends, at least in part, on their family's household income. At GateWay Community College this year, we project students with incomes over $110K will pay around $20,935, while students with incomes between $30K and $48K will pay around $13,015. That's a difference of $7,920.

Graduation Rates

A school’s graduation rate can indicate how likely a student is to complete their degree. At GateWay Community College, over the last five years 22% of students earned their bachelor’s degree within six years of enrolling.

Student Retention

Student retention, or how often students return to continue their degree after completing their first year, is another helpful indicator. Over the last five years, at GateWay Community College, about 58% of full-time students returned the following fall to continue their degree.
